What is Binance Lite Loan?
Binance Lite Loan is a fixed-term lending product that allows users to pledge collateral and borrow cryptocurrency for instant liquidity. The pledged collateral is used to subscribe to Simple Earn Flexible Products and earn yield (where available and subject to applicable rates).
Key features:
1. Fixed loan term: 30 days
2. Borrow amount: starting from $1 equivalent of cryptocurrencies, capped at the borrowing limit for each asset
3. Liquidation during the initial 30-day term is not triggered by price fluctuations in the collateral or borrowed asset

What is the borrowing limit, and how is my borrow quota calculated?
Please refer to the Lite Loan product page for the borrowing limit of each borrowable asset.
Personal borrowing quota is determined based on the value of eligible collateral held in your Spot Account, Funding Account, and Earn Flexible Account, subject to the applicable collateral ratio and the borrowing limit for each borrowable asset.
Examples:
Assuming a borrowing limit of 1,000 USDT and a collateral ratio of 40%:
Collateral worth 6,000 USDT, borrow quota: 6,000 × 40% = 2,400, capped at 1,000 USDT
Collateral worth 2,000 USDT, borrow quota: 2,000 × 40% = 800 USDT

What is the loan term?
The loan term is fixed at 30 days. You can check the due date for each order at the Lite Loan product page.
